Specifications of Prepreg Aerogel Felt Double PTFE Belt Compound Flatbed Lamination Machine with Heating and Cooling Zone
This Prepreg Aerogel Felt Double PTFE Belt Compound Flatbed Lamination Machine bonds materials. It uses heat and pressure. It features a unique double PTFE belt system. This system ensures smooth material feeding. It prevents sticking. The machine handles delicate prepreg aerogel felt effectively.
The machine includes distinct heating and cooling zones. Precise temperature control is critical. The heating zone activates the material’s resin. Uniform heat distribution across the belt width is essential. This guarantees consistent lamination quality. Operators set specific temperatures. The settings depend on the material type. The machine maintains stable temperatures reliably.
After heating, the material moves into the cooling zone. Controlled cooling solidifies the laminate. This step locks in the bond. It prevents warping or delamination later. Cooling speed is adjustable. This allows optimization for different materials and thicknesses. The cooling process is efficient.
Pressure application is vital. The machine uses adjustable rollers or plates. These apply even pressure across the entire surface. Consistent pressure ensures strong adhesion. It eliminates air pockets. The pressure level is easily set. Operators match it to the material requirements.
The flatbed design provides a stable work surface. It supports large panels. The double PTFE belt system runs continuously. This allows for consistent production flow. The belts are durable. They withstand high temperatures. They resist chemical damage. Belt tracking is automatic. This keeps the belts aligned correctly. It prevents material damage.
Overall, this machine offers a complete solution. It heats, presses, and cools prepreg aerogel felt laminates efficiently. Its design focuses on reliability and high-quality output. The double PTFE belts and separate heating/cooling zones are key features.

What exactly does this machine do?
This machine laminates prepreg aerogel felt. It bonds multiple layers together. It uses heat and pressure. Then it cools the material. This creates a strong, finished composite sheet. The double PTFE belts move the material through the process smoothly.
Why are two PTFE belts important?
The machine uses two PTFE belts. These belts sandwich the prepreg aerogel felt layers. The PTFE surface is very slippery. This stops the sticky prepreg resin from sticking to the belts. It protects the material. It also ensures a smooth surface finish on the final laminated product. The belts move together, keeping everything aligned.
What’s the purpose of the separate heating and cooling zones?
The machine has distinct zones. First, the material enters the heating zone. Here, controlled heat softens the resin in the prepreg. This allows the layers to bond properly under pressure. Next, the material moves into the cooling zone. Here, controlled cooling hardens the resin again. This locks the bond permanently. It sets the material’s final shape. It prevents warping or distortion.

How fast can it produce laminated sheets?
Production speed depends on several things. The thickness of the material affects speed. The resin type matters. The required temperature settings influence it. Generally, thicker materials or higher temperatures need slower speeds. This ensures the heat penetrates fully. It ensures the resin cures correctly. The cooling time also needs to be sufficient. Operators adjust the belt speed to find the best balance for quality and output.
